在fswatch regex中插入变量可以通过使用正则表达式的语法来实现。具体步骤如下:
- 定义变量:首先,你需要定义一个变量来存储要插入的值。可以使用任何编程语言或脚本来定义变量,例如在bash中可以使用
VAR_NAME="value"
来定义一个变量。 - 构建正则表达式:在fswatch中,你可以使用正则表达式来匹配文件名或路径。在正则表达式中插入变量的方法是使用变量的值替换正则表达式中的某些部分。具体的替换方法取决于你使用的编程语言或脚本。
- 插入变量:将变量的值插入到正则表达式中的方法取决于你使用的编程语言或脚本。一种常见的方法是使用字符串替换函数,例如在bash中可以使用
${VAR_NAME}
来引用变量。
以下是一个示例,演示如何在fswatch regex中插入变量:
假设你要监视以特定日期开头的文件,你可以使用以下步骤:
- 定义变量:在bash中,你可以使用以下命令定义一个变量:
- 定义变量:在bash中,你可以使用以下命令定义一个变量:
- 构建正则表达式:你可以构建一个正则表达式来匹配以特定日期开头的文件。例如,你可以使用以下正则表达式:
- 构建正则表达式:你可以构建一个正则表达式来匹配以特定日期开头的文件。例如,你可以使用以下正则表达式:
- 这个正则表达式将匹配以
${DATE}
变量的值开头的任何文件名。 - 使用fswatch:使用构建好的正则表达式作为fswatch的参数,例如:
- 使用fswatch:使用构建好的正则表达式作为fswatch的参数,例如:
- 这将监视
/path/to/directory
目录中以${DATE}
变量的值开头的文件。
请注意,以上示例仅演示了如何在fswatch regex中插入变量的一种方法。具体的实现方法可能因你使用的编程语言或脚本而有所不同。另外,腾讯云的相关产品和产品介绍链接地址可以根据具体的应用场景和需求进行选择,可以参考腾讯云官方文档或咨询腾讯云的技术支持团队获取更详细的信息。